Man jailed 15 years for defilement

A 32-year old technical assistant at the Kumasi Zoo, Yusif Iddisah Jeduah, arrested over child sex, has been sentenced to 15 years imprisonment by the Kumasi Gender Court.

He was additionally ordered to pay a fine of GH? 2,400 or serve a 60-month jail term. The sentences would run concurrently.

The convict had defiled the minor at the Zoo, where she had gone with some of her school mates.

He was charged with defilement, indecent and physical assault and breach of public peace.

Police Chief Inspector Philip Yao Bebli told the court, presided over by Madam Janet Anima-Marfo, that the incident happened on March 28, at about 1300 hours.
